Purple and quite raw. There is a hint of the sweet earthy cherry of Barbera but this is way too young. Medium plus body. Acidity is high, tannin is low to medium, as per the variety. Medium finish, straightforward. Wait for another 5 years.

There's a delicious core of luscious black cherry to this wine. It has some bitter chocolate and earthy tones too. It has good flavour intensity and a fresh line of crisp acidity. The finish is salty and persistent.
